Deepak T Nair et al.
Nature structural & molecular biology, 13(7), 619-625 (2006-07-05)
The 1,N6-ethenodeoxyadenosine (epsilon dA) lesion is promutagenic and has been implicated in carcinogenesis. We show here that human Pol iota, a Y-family DNA polymerase, can promote replication through this lesion by proficiently incorporating a nucleotide opposite it. The structural basis
Poh-Gek Forkert et al.
Drug metabolism and disposition: the biological fate of chemicals, 35(5), 713-720 (2007-02-14)
Vinyl carbamate (VC) is derived from ethyl carbamate, a carcinogen formed in fermentation of food and alcoholic products. We have undertaken studies to test the hypothesis that an epoxide generated from VC oxidation leads to formation of 1,N6-ethenodeoxyadenosine (epsilon dAS).
